It’s because of inductive bias. Harnesses will massively skew results towards working solutions. You might think that’s a good thing but what it might mean that sometimes it becomes enough to run brute force search or a simple parameter search over the harness. Creating the harness is the actual work, because you’re selecting what are the levers to pull. There were some attempts of LLMs generating harnesses on the fly in ARC 2, but they were all mostly based on one handcrafted DSL that was copied over and over again. As it stands harnesses are not allowed because they’re simply not a meaningful measure. What you’d like is to measure how the model performs if it saw this benchmark for the very first time… but then again everyone knows the game is rigged, millions are at stake, and the AI companies fine tune and cheat on the benchmarks any way they can.
